What are the 7 names of God?

In the context of the Bible, there are many names for God. The seven primary names of God in the Bible are:

1. Yahweh – This is the most sacred name of God in the Bible, revealed to Moses at the burning bush.
2. Jehovah-Jireh – Meaning “The Lord Will Provide,” this name is associated with God’s provision.
3. Jehovah-Rapha – Meaning “The Lord Who Heals,” this name signifies God as a healer.
4. Jehovah-Nissi – Meaning “The Lord Our Banner,” this name represents God as our protector and leader.
5. Jehovah-M’Kaddesh – Meaning “The Lord Who Sanctifies,” this name indicates God’s holiness and sanctification.
6. Jehovah-Shalom – Meaning “The Lord Is Peace,” this name emphasizes God as the source of peace.
7. Jehovah-Sabaoth – Meaning “The Lord of Hosts,” this name highlights God’s authority and power over all creation.
